I kind of enjoy making lanyards for some of my knives. I started by buying a few from eBay but it is more fun to tie your own knots so I watched a few Youtube videos and learned the fine art of tying Snake Knots! My question is, what are you guys using for lanyard beads and/or where are you getting beads for your projects? Does anyone like to get creative and use things that may not have been designed to be lanyard trinkets? For example, here is my latest lanyard that I added to my AWT Redoubt...I used a 1/4" brass compression ferrule to give it just a little bling!



I'm looking for some other ideas from around the house/shop and also some cool purchased beads or doo dads for other projects!

I've had a bit of fun making wood beads on my little watchmaker lathe. This is walnut, black locust and purple heart. The beads look better as I progress, these are some of the first ones I made.



That awful lanyard on the QSP is my attempt at a snake knot. I just can't get it. Lol. I dont know why. One of these days it'll click.

The leather fob is my usual lanyard I like to put on things. It's basically the same knot as a noose, then you cut the ends off and I super glue it so it doesn't come apart.
